About Round Oak, Georgia

Round Oak is a locality in Jones County, Georgia, United States. It is a small community with a population of 480. The population density is 18.0 people per km². Round Oak is located at 33.1110°N, 83.6152°W. It observes the Eastern Time (America/New_York) timezone. ZIP code: 31038.

Round Oak occupies a quiet expanse of the Georgia piedmont, where the earth reveals itself in broad strokes of iron-rich red clay and dense, encroaching woodland. It lies 18.7 miles north of Macon, GA (from Macon, GA: bearing 3°T), and is situated 8.4 miles northwest of Gray.
